Acinipo: The archaeological site of Acinipo is located over one big limestone hill of a tertiary origin, having a middle height of 999 m over the sea level. This rise at the valley of Ronda gave it an important strategic value, which was specially considered at the Pre Roman age when the human settlement had to be established. Ronda: Rising amid a ring of dark angular mountains is the Andalucía town of Ronda. Built on an isolated ridge of the sierra, it is split in half by the gaping river gorge of the River Tajo with a sheer drop of 130m on three sides. Grazalema: In 1977 UNESCO declared the Grazalema Natural Park a Reserve of the Biosphere in recognition of its astounding natural values. The limestone rock forms spectacular features of immense caves, crags and canyons while a dense Mediterranean forest of cork oak, common oak and wild olive covers and fills the landscape.
